New Issue: GS Finance sells $9.55 million PLUS on index, ETF basket

By Wendy Van Sickle

Columbus, Ohio, July 8 – GS Finance Corp. priced $9.55 million of 0% Performance Leveraged Upside Securities due Jan. 5, 2023 linked to a basket of indexes and an exchange-traded fund, according to a 424B2 fil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ission.

The notes are guaranteed by Goldman Sachs Group, Inc.

The basket consists of the Russell 2000 index with a 25% weight, the iShares MSCI Emerging Markets ETF with a 15% weight, the VanEck Vectors Gold Miners ETF with a 15% weight, the Euro Stoxx 50 index with a 15% weight, the Topix index with a 10% weight, the iShares Silver trust with a 10% weight and the iShares Biotechnology ETF with a 10% weight.

If the basket return is positive, the payout at maturity will be par plus two times the basket return, subject to a maximum settlement amount of $11.08 per $10.00 principal amount.

Investors will lose 1% for every 1% that the basket declines from its initial level.

Goldman Sachs & Co. LLC is the underwriter. Morgan Stanley Wealth Management is acting as dealer.
